Course Details

• Fundamentals of Optical Materials:
Understanding the properties, classification, and selection of optical materials is crucial for their effective use in various industrial applications. • Advanced Optical Materials:
Exploring the latest advancements in optical materials, including metamaterials, nanomaterials, and graphene, to stay updated with the cutting-edge technology. • Optical Fiber Technology:
Delving into the design, fabrication, and application of optical fibers, which are essential components in modern communication systems. • Optical Coatings and Thin Films:
Examining the principles, methods, and applications of optical coatings and thin films used to manipulate light and enhance the performance of optical systems. • Optical Material Characterization:
Understanding the techniques, tools, and best practices for characterizing optical materials, including spectroscopy, interferometry, and microscopy. • Polymer Optical Materials:
Exploring the properties, processing, and applications of polymer-based optical materials, which offer unique advantages in terms of cost, design flexibility, and integration. • Optoelectronic Materials and Devices:
Examining the relationship between optical and electronic properties of materials used in optoelectronic devices, including photodetectors, solar cells, and LEDs. • Optical Materials Modeling and Simulation:
Delving into the techniques, tools, and best practices for modeling and simulating optical materials and systems, including ray tracing, finite-difference time-domain (FDTD), and finite-element method (FEM). • Sustainable and Green Optical Materials:
Exploring the development and application of sustainable and eco-friendly optical materials, including biodegradable polymers and recyclable materials, to minimize the environmental impact of industrial production.
